BESC 367 exam 2 with correct answers
After 1972, a dual approach to tackle water pollution issues was taken to address
____________;point sources were managed through regulatory approaches, and water
body integrity wassupported by quality standards that address _____________ sources
- Answer -water quality; point and non-point

All permits issued whether wastewater or stormwater will include parameters, such as
pH,frequency, mandatory testing requirements for BOD or TSS. Where would these be
found? - Answer -they will appear in a monitoring section that provides you with
narrative or numeric standards

How long do NPDES permits last before they expire and must be renewed? - Answer -
three years

How many years is a generator mandated to keep manifest? - Answer -three years

What sources require an NPDES permit? - Answer -All point sources of discharge into
surface water

The Clean Water Act was initially known as ________ ? - Answer -Federal Water
Pollution Control Act

The purpose of the CWA was - Answer -restore and maintain the chemical, physical
and biological integrity of the "Nation's Waters" so as to provide for the protection and
propagation of fish, shellfish, and wildlife and recreation in and on the water

Urban runoff, excessive fertilizers from agricultural activities, timber harvesting, land
development and erosion; are all examples of - Answer -non-point source pollution

North Ohio Cuyahoga river was one of the most polluted rivers in the US from 1868 to
well into 1970s. Today the river still has many problems. Which is still occurring in
today's sampling of the river? - Answer -All of these are still occurring even though
many regulations remain to aid the waterbody to returning to healthy standards.

Which event ushered in major change in the public's involvement in Clean Water Act ? -
Answer -1969 TIME Magazine article publishing pictures from the 1952 fire
misrepresenting the date of the fire.

, Which is correct for the 1972 amendment to the CWA? - Answer -delegation of authority
for water pollution control and consolidation power given to EPA

Which is correct for the 1977 amendment to the CWA? - Answer -long-term funding for
wastewater treatment facilities, toxic pollutants, sludge management, and wetland
protection

Prior to 1972, states had water quality standards to regulate pollutants discharged, all of
the following statements are correct except - Answer -Water quality was efficient and
accurate due to the technology of the time. These technologies were working to reduce
surface water pollution

What is the purpose of the 303(d) list? - Answer -Identifies impaired waters for which
the state plans to develop total maximum daily load (TMDLs)

Which of the following is not a point source of pollution - Answer -urban runoff

States that cannot meet water quality standards consistent with CWA are required to
establish TMDLs. What are TMDLs? - Answer -plans set for daily maximum loads of a
particular pollutant to assist the state in obtaining the goals of cleaner waterway

Antidegradation plans are used to satisfy three levels of protection for varying water
bodies. All of the following are part of the levels of protection except? - Answer -
absolutely no fish kills are acceptable in the water body designation

In the 1987 the CWA saw yet another amendment. What important changes were a
result of that amendment? - Answer -establishment of stormwater permitting and
identification of nonpoint sources of pollution

True or False: Waters of the United States is a threshold term in the CWA that
establishes geographic scope of federal jurisdiction. - Answer -true

During the history of CWA definitions such as "navigable waters" and "waters of the
U.S." have sparred many controversies. Traditional protection rule of navigable waters
included - Answer -all of these are protection of navigable waters

What is a point source - Answer -it is discernable, confined and discrete conveyances
such as piping, ditches, channels etc.

Which is not a source of pollution or water quality standards - Answer -all of these
sources of pollution

True or False: It is not possible for a segment listed on the 303(d) list to have more than
one impairment for that body of water - Answer -false

Water quality criteria may include all of the following except - Answer -taste of water
